Definitions:

Procedural Self

Patterns of behavior that are characteristic of an individual.

Declarative Self

The aspect of an individual's self-concept that consists of factual information about the self, such as traits, preferences, and experiences.

Self-Esteem

Self-esteem is an individual's overall subjective evaluation of their own worth.

Self-Concept

An individual's perception of themselves, including beliefs about one's capabilities, appearance, and personality.
